Howard Schultz Would Spell Disaster for Democrats

Should former Starbucks CEO Howard Schultz enter the presidential race as an independent, the Democrats are virtually doomed. A new poll conducted by Optimus shows that the addition of the multi-billionaire to the 2020 field benefits President Trump across the board.

What was interesting is the head-to-head numbers against four major Democrat candidates. In every scenario, Schultz pulled support away from the Party to aid the President. No wonder the announced Democratic candidates are crying foul.

The truth of the poll is the fact that Schultz’s addition widened the lead Trump had over every major Democrat figure. Well, there was one exception. Former Vice President Joe Biden leads Trump and retains that lead when Schultz is factored in.

Democrats Moving Left

As for the other announced candidates with any chance at all, Kamala Harris, Beto O’Rourke and Elizabeth Warren are down for the count with the Schultz factor added to the fray.

The left has lost their minds over Schultz’s interest in running as an independent. The extremes have been spewing in Schultz’s direction since he hinted at a possible 2020 campaign. They loved Ross Perot’s independent candidacy in 1992, which enabled Bill Clinton to beat incumbent George H.W. Bush, but this is very different. It hurts them.

Howard Shultz a Game Changer

This new poll certainly suggests Schultz will be a game changer. There is real moderate support for a third candidate. That can be attributed to Trump’s polarizing tactics. But it is clear Schultz will pull more Democrats to his candidacy than Republicans.

He could be powerful as an independent on the ballot. As for Schultz’s view, he said, “I respect the Democratic Party.” He continued, “I no longer feel affiliated because I don’t know their views represent the majority of Americans.”

Meanwhile, Trump is baiting Schultz to run. He said last week, “Howard Schultz doesn’t have the guts to run for President!” The Democrats better pray the president is right.
